VALENTINE’S Day can be magical for some, for others it can feel isolating.
But The Dining Room in Gee Cross is keen to shift the stigma of the holiday and celebrate with the singles!
Mathew Hall took over the Stockport Road establishment on January 1 after being a manager for four years.
He described it as the ‘worst kept secret’ as he was eager to take on the business on.
And this year is the first time The Dining Room is hosting a Galentine’s alongside its traditional Valentine’s drag show on Saturday, February 14 – the response has been huge, with the later slot selling out.
The evening, which gives ticket holders a window of two hours for all they can eat and drink for £45, will feature two drag sets, ending on what promises is a real feel-good high. Matthew will be performing in drag as Sandy Shore.
“You can still go out and enjoy Valentine’s if you’re not with someone. Come and have a little drink and a party,” he said.
“All the single ladies are coming. All single ladies pining after a dreamboy!”
The first show starts at 4pm until 6pm and the 7pm show is a little more cheeky with the additional special guest stripper Max Hunter.
Events hosted at The Dining Room also allow guests the opportunity to donate to local causes.
Matt added: “In a little village like this you can do more.
“We have a village in bloom, local fairs and local food banks that we support.
“At the moment we are supporting the local lollypop lady. She’s climbing Mount Kilimanjaro – she’s 60 odd!!”
In December 2025, Matt and The Dining Room team raised £1,010 for Mentell, a local men’s mental health charity.
